Why is an electrical inspection important after a hurricane in Ellenton?

Hurricanes can cause hidden electrical damage from wind-driven rain, flooding, or debris impact, which may not be immediately visible. A professional inspection by Burke & Son Electric identifies compromised wiring, corroded connections, or water-damaged panels that could lead to short circuits, fires, or shock hazards. This proactive check ensures your home's electrical system is safe and fully functional before you resume normal use.

Can you inspect and repair the wiring for my pool pump and heater?

Absolutely. Faulty pool equipment wiring is a common and serious safety concern in our coastal climate. We perform comprehensive inspections of all pool-related circuits, grounding, GFCIs, and bonding. We diagnose issues causing intermittent operation or trips and provide durable repairs that meet strict Florida electrical and pool safety codes, keeping your swimming area safe for your family.

What does your electrical inspection cover for a typical Ellenton home?

Our thorough inspection is tailored to local risks. We examine the main service panel for corrosion or damage, check all outdoor receptacles and fixtures for weather-tight integrity, test GFCIs in kitchens, bathrooms, and pool areas, assess wiring in attics and crawl spaces for animal damage or moisture, and verify the proper operation of critical circuits like those for sump pumps or AC units. The goal is to give you a complete picture of your system's health and safety.
